Ludacris Upset Concert Organizers for Over-Staying His Slot
Music

During the recent Hot 97 Summer Jam, officials attempted to end Ludacris' over-staying slot by cutting the power to his mic.

AceShowbiz - Rapper Ludacris refused to leave the stage at a concert in New Jersey over the weekend when he over-ran his time limit - rapping a cappella when officials turned off his microphone. The hip-hop star was performing at the Hot 97 Summer Jam on Sunday, June 6, but he infuriated organizers by over-staying his slot on-stage.

Officials attempted to force the rapper to end his act by cutting the power to his mic, but Ludacris refused to give in and kept on rapping. A fan tells the New York Daily News, "He kept rapping a cappella when they cut off his juice. Finally, they decided to turn it back on. There really wasn't any other choice, because he wasn't getting off the stage."

Other musical guests at the gig included Drake, Nicki Minaj, Lloyd Banks, Juelz Santana, Cam'ron, Fabolous, DJ Khaled, Busta Rhymes and Rick Ross.
